Transaction 667421116371ccf22272472a21ef072117e81892cb8dc39a1c7af18403f5ca72

1 Input
2 Outputs
  • 667421116371ccf22272472a21ef072117e81892cb8dc39a1c7af18403f5ca72:0
  • value  358087
    address  3HmGFQs2PY9qLWV6qJ8WCwp8DUA2i2PFqu
  • 667421116371ccf22272472a21ef072117e81892cb8dc39a1c7af18403f5ca72:1
  • value  222993
    address  bc1qqsq02qy7cyrv033kfjzrfnuqfdy7j99dcpn3gr